What are the different colors of elves

Elves come in a wide array of colors, reflecting the diversity of their magical realms. While the specific colors may vary depending on different fantasy worlds, here are some popular examples:

High Elves

High elves are often portrayed with fair or pale skin tones, resembling a subtle moonlit glow. They may have hair colors ranging from shimmering silver to radiant gold. Their eyes can be as vibrant as emeralds or as mysterious as sapphires, adding to their ethereal allure.

Dark Elves

Dark elves, on the other hand, have a more mysterious and enigmatic appearance. Their complexion is often duskier or deep-hued, reflecting the shadows they prefer to dwell in. Dark elves tend to have striking hair colors, such as glossy ebony, deep purple, or even midnight blue. Their eyes possess an otherworldly gleam, shimmering with shades like amethyst, topaz, or crimson.

Wood Elves

Wood elves embrace the beauty of nature and tend to sport earthy tones. Their skin color can range from a sun-kissed tan to a rich, deep brown, blending harmoniously with the forest environment. Their hair often mimics the hues of the woods, with shades of auburn, chestnut, or leafy green. Their eyes mirror the vibrant shades of their surroundings, reflecting the emerald green of the forest or the serene blue of clear rivers.
